The Role:
As our Technical Support Specialist, you'll serve as 2nd level support for our B2B customers, handling the more complex and technical cases escalated beyond our first-line support team. You'll work directly within our system to implement customer requests, dig into deeper investigations, and help customers get more value out of the platform through optimizations, suggestions for improvement, and product guidance.
You'll build on core support skills to handle escalated issues with growing independence, learn when to loop in the wider team, and start to spot patterns in recurring requests that could inform product or process improvements.
What you'll do:
Serve as 2nd level support for our B2B customers, handling escalations passed on from our first-line support team
Solve customer concerns arising from day-to-day operational business, using sound judgment on more complex or ambiguous cases
Conduct deeper technical investigations into issues beyond first-line troubleshooting, including reviewing filter logic written in JavaScript
Implement customer requests directly within the system
Advise customers on optimizations, suggestions for improvement, and product information
Recognize patterns across customer inquiries and flag recurring issues or improvement opportunities to the wider team
